Simple to Use

Nespresso machines can be operated quickly and effortlessly, unlike traditional coffee makers that require several steps. They can brew espresso drinks with the push of a button, and produce consistently high-quality results every time. The slim and compact designs allow them to take up less counter space.

There are two kinds of Nespresso machine: the original line, and the Vertuo Series. Both machines come in different sizes and flavors. The original machines brew only espresso and coffee. The Vertuo models brew a wide range of hot and cold coffee-based drinks, such as cappuccino, latte, and mocha. The Vertuo range is more expensive, but the capsules have barcodes that tell the machine what type of drink it is expected to create. This stops users from hitting an unintended button and generating a double shot or an extra-large mug of coffee.

Like all espresso makers, your Nespresso machine will require regular cleaning to ensure it is operating efficiently. Regular maintenance, including daily cleaning and descaling will improve the flavor of your coffee and help prolong its lifespan. It is crucial to regularly clean the exterior of your machine and also the capsule collection container, as well as the steam wand.

To clean your machine, begin by making sure there aren't any capsules in the machine. Remove the drip tray, and clean any coffee stain or residue. Use a damp cloth to clean the exterior of the machine including the capsule detection lenses. You should also wipe down the interior of the machine and the water tank. If your machine has an additional milk container, make sure you empty it and clean it too.

Consult the manual for your model to determine if your machine requires descalement. Descale your machine at a minimum every three months if your water is contaminated with high levels of mineral. You can purchase an industrial descaler made for Nespresso or make your own solution by mixing vinegar and water. Be sure to follow the instructions and avoid contact with the solution as it can discolor surfaces.

After descaling your machine, you can restart it and rinse it a few times to eliminate any remaining solution. After your machine is cleaned, you can prepare delicious and fresh coffee.
